F1 | Baku confirmed on the calendar until the 2023 season

In a press release issued this morning, Baku confirmed the extension of the current contract with Liberty Media until 2023, effectively confirming its commitment to Formula 1 until that date.

Azerbaijan, we remember, entered the calendar in 2016 and despite the skepticism of the fans, deriving above all from the layout of the track, the race has always provided a great spectacle, with breathtaking duels, twists and absolutely unexpected results. As for 2019, the race will take place on the weekend of April 28 and will be the fourth round of the world championship after those in Australia, China and Bahrain.

“We are very pleased to have renewed this agreement which will see the Azerbaijan Grand Prix retain its place in the world Formula 1 calendar for many years to come”, said Liberty Media and Formula 1 president Chase Carey. “This circuit has become one of the most popular of the season, as it has always produced hard-fought races full of twists and turns.”
